VanEck Bitcoin ETF (HODL) Records $19 Million Inflow, Supporting BTC Core Developers

VanEck Bitcoin ETF (HODL) Records $19 Million Inflow, Supporting BTC Core Developers

According to Farside Investors, the VanEck Bitcoin ETF (HODL) experienced a significant daily inflow of $19 million. This influx of institutional capital is a positive trading signal for Bitcoin (BTC). Notably, VanEck has committed to donating 5% of the profits from this ETF to support Bitcoin core developers, directly contributing to the long-term health and security of the network.
